Benutzerdefinierte Aktivitäten

Zur Realisierung benutzerdefinierter Aktivitäten stehen drei Ansätze zur Verfügung. Zum einen kann von der Basisklasse Activity abgeleitet werden. So können Aktivitäten, welche andere Aktivitäten gruppieren, geschaffen werden. Dies wird auch durch den Workflow-Designer unterstützt. Die für solche Fälle vorgesehene Vorlage in Visual Studio 2010 nennt sich Activity.

Alternativ dazu können benutzerdefinierte Aktivitäten durch Ableiten von CodeActivity, AsyncCodeActivity oder NativeActivity implementiert werden. CodeActivity ist für einfache Aktivitäten, welche lediglich simple Aufgaben durchführen und keine Unteraktivitäten beinhalten, gedacht. AsyncCodeActivity bietet dieselben Möglichkeiten, ist jedoch für eine asynchrone ...

Get Microsoft .NET 4.0 Update now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.